Phone got wet, I do have insurance for that, but I was in the Verizon store recently for something else, and the Saleswoman told me I was eligible for an upgrade. So now that my original Dinc is wet,( jury is out on how badly it's damaged, it is soaking in a bag of rice right now) So I am doing a bit of research to see if I want to upgrade, get another Dinc or get a dinc2

Does the Dinc 2 still have the apps memory low icon that always comes up, the only fix I have seen is to erase all the texts and pics. Very annoying

Second, how is the battery life compare to the dinc? So you have to bump charge it to fully charge battery?

Dual owners, how do you like the 2 compared to the original?

I recently upgraded from the Dinc to the 2 and I am absolutely loving the upgrade. Bump charging is no longer necessary to get a full charge, and my battery lasts me an entire 9am-10pm day with moderate to heavy use. Its faster, feels amazing in hand, and overall I am very pleased.

I bought the DInc2 for a family member on my plan. After setting it up for her, I . . . want . . . one.

I saw the memory low message only once on my DInc. It had to do with a Google app - after uninstalling it, no problem. I've heard no complaints about the memory low warning on the DInc2, thus far.

It's easier to type on the 4-inch screen in portrait view. The screen is beautiful. I like that it's global & Verizon does unlock the SIM (whew!). I don't depend on wireless Internet for more than some basic stuff (email, music, etc.); so, I can live without 4G for a while.

Only big problem is that Google Sky Maps isn't using the GPS very well. Waiting for the software patch. Other apps might have similar problems. Everything else has been 4.5 out of 5 stars.

I never had a memory prob with dinc1(which I adored) but maybe because of my user type (old lady) got the dinc2 and love that equally. Had a problem with the 2 which resolved when I removed my email account (not gmail) and then added it back in, but then it would slow to a crawl within an hour or two. Store agreed phone was faulty and replaced yesterday. All okay now, but I did not add Zedge ringtones, which I have since read is buggy.
Great new feature: keyboard has arrow keys. Screen seems brighter. Battery life great. Improved volume control (less apt to change accidentally as a result of holding the phone)

1)No, the DInc batteries are not designed for the DInc2

2) Don't get the extended battery from Verizon, the phone has great battery and the bulk it adds is a bit much, if anything go to seidioonline.com and get their slim battery that is cheaper and doesn't require a new battery door and is 450mAh larger than stock

3)Best way to transfer contacts is to use Google Sync, that is what I used to transfer everything from my BlackBerry to my new DInc2

It isn't the weight, it is the size...going with the extended battery knocks a lot of options out for docks and cases with the added bulk...was just suggesting the slim extended life because a lot are getting 12 hours+ out of their devices with decent use(I am as well) and adding a few more hundred mAh from a same size battery would help without adding too much to it....just my opinion anyway ;)
